Diddy Explains His Infamous “Diddy Crop” & “Diddy Shop” Skills on Photos

 

If you are active on any form of social media, you may have come across some photos that Diddy posts on his accounts where he hilariously throws people out of the frame.

It first came to light last May when Diddy cropped out Kylie and Kendall Jenner out of the picture as he posted it on his Instagram with the caption “black excellence.” The original photo was from 2017 Met Gala and featured other Black celebrities with the Jenner sisters like Wiz Khalifa, Travis Scott, Jaden Smith and Migos. Diddy’s skills then came back even bigger when he cropped out Fabolous and photoshopped French Montana out of the original photo which featured Kendrick Lamar, Nas and Jay-Z. Diddy posted the doctored image on his Instagram with the caption “3 Kings” and it became a joke on social media as French Montana was thrown out of the snap with editing skills.

Diddy finally talked about his controversial posts for the first time in an interview with Ellen yesterday. At the 5:50 mark of the chat below, Diddy aka “Brother Love” says that a young person who works on his media team did the editing without informing him. “I take a lot of pictures with a lot of different celebrities ‘cos we’re all just family and stuff. And sometimes my photography editor, he doesn’t let me know when he’s taking people out of the pictures,” Diddy said.

“There were people that were taken away that didn’t deserve to be taken away, I had nothing to do with it. It was just this young kid that works for me, he wanted a picture of Jay-Z, Nas, and Kendrick,” the Bad Boy mogul further explained.
